Kailasa Hindu Nation pays their deep respects to His Holiness the revered yogi, Swami Sundaranandji

His Holiness the revered yogi, Swami Sundaranandji, the author of the famous book "Himalayas Through the Lens of a Sadhu" attained the feet of Paramashiva this week. His work was poetry written by him through photographs glorifying the majesty of the Himalayas - the Garbha Graha (Brahmastanam) of Sanatana Hindu Dharma. Swami Sundaranandji has taken 300,000 photos, over a 50-year period. An adept Yogi himself, he had also worked with many great masters having studied at the feet of his Guru, Swami Tapovan Maharaj who authored the book "Wanderings in the Himalayas". His passing away is a great loss to Hinduism. Swamiji, HDH Nithyananda Paramashivam, and the Kailasa Hindu Nation pays their deep respects to the great Sadhu today.
